Updated to libreswan-3.10-1.el6.x86_64 and it started working (I think) as now I can ssh ...
On Fri, Sep 26, 2014 at 9:05 AM, Ted Toth <[email protected]> wrote: > I'm trying to setup a RHEL6 and RHEL7 box to talk labeled ipsec but > it's not working completely. Here's my configuration on the RHEL6 box: > conn dot75 > authby=secret > rekey=no > type=transport > keylife=3600s > left=%defaultroute > right=192.168.25.75 > auto=start > phase2=esp > phase2alg=aes-sha1 > labeled_ipsec=yes > policy_label=system_u:object_r:ipsec_spd_t:s0-s15:c0.c1023 > leftprotoport=tcp > rightprotoport=tcp > > The RHEL7 box uses the same except 'right' is the ip of the RHEL6 box. > > When I try and ssh from RHEL6 to RHEL7 I get a connection timeout. > sshing from RHEL7 to RHEL6 works. If I don't use labeled_ipsec > everything works as expected. RHEL6 has libreswan-3.8-1.el6.x86_64 and > RHEL7 has > libreswan-3.8-5.el7.x86_64.
